A scammer tried to get me (his number being [Removed - B8er])
Basically pretends to know some corean finance commission CEO and get inside information on a fake crypto currency called CITI. This crypto does not exist, so they have website coincollectorsclub.com on which they ask you to register and there appears the fake crypto. And then ask you to transfer usdt. Of course, if you do so, you have no way to get it back.
Stay safe guys
